Which fog lights are suitable for ŠKODA Rapid 2021?

The first step is to select PTFs compatible with your modification Rapid. The manufacturer offers original headlights under article numbers 5E2 941 907/908 (left/right) for the 2021 restyled version. They fit perfectly into the standard places and do not require modifications to the bumper. However, their price often exceeds 10,000 rubles per set, so many owners choose analogues.

Proven alternatives include:

  • 🔹 HELLA Micro DE — universal PTF with ECE certificate, suitable for most European cars. Article: 2FT 007 141-001.
  • 🔹 OSRAM Fogbreaker — models with increased luminous efficiency, article number: 64210FBR-02B.
  • 🔹 DEPO - a budget option (about 3,000–4,000 rubles), but requires adjustment of the fasteners. Article: 335-191101-000.
  • 🔹 MORIMOTO XB LED — LED PTF for those who want a modern solution. Article: XB-FOG-LED.

Important: when choosing, consider lamp type. Regular places for PTF in the bumper Rapid designed for halogen lamps H11 or H8. LED headlights may require additional beam angle adjustments to avoid dazzling oncoming drivers.

Required tools and materials

To install PTF on ŠKODA Rapid 2021 you will need:

Category Name Note
Tools T20/T25 screwdriver For removing the bumper and mounting the headlights
Tools Pliers, wire cutters For working with wires
Tools Tester (multimeter) Checking voltage and continuity
Consumables Terminals "mother"/"father" To connect the wiring
Consumables Heat shrink tube Connection insulation

Additionally you may need:

  • 🔧 Relay (4-pin, 12V) - if it is not included in the PTF kit.
  • 🔧 fuse (10–15A) - to protect the circuit.
  • 🔧 Sealant — for processing the places where headlights are attached to the bumper.
  • 🔧 Stationery knife — for trimming plastic elements of the bumper.
⚠️ Attention: If your Rapid is not equipped with standard wiring for PTF (check for connectors behind the bumper), you will need complete wiring from the fuse box to the headlights. In this case, add to the list corrugation to protect cables.

Removing the bumper and preparing the seats

Installation of PTF begins with removing the front bumper. On ŠKODA Rapid 2021 it takes about 30-40 minutes if you have experience. The main thing is to take your time and follow the sequence:

  1. Open the hood and remove the bumper mounts at the top (2 T25 bolts on the edges).
  2. Unscrew the bolts securing the bumper to the fender liners (1-2 on each side, access through the wheel arches).
  3. Unscrew 4-5 screws from the bottom of the bumper (you may need a jack for convenience).
  4. Disconnect the clips holding the bumper on the sides (carefully so as not to break it!).
  5. Remove the bumper, disconnecting the connectors for the fog lights (if they were previously installed) and parking sensors (if equipped).

After removing the bumper, you will see seats for the PTF - plastic plugs on the inside. They need to be carefully cut out with a stationery knife or drill. Don't use an angle grinder - this may damage the bumper. Cutout sizes:

  • 📏 Length: ~120 mm
  • 📏 Height: ~60 mm
  • 📏 Rounding radius: 5–7 mm (for original PTF)

If you install non-original PTFs, you will need to modify the fasteners. For example, for headlights DEPO Often it is necessary to drill additional holes in the bumper for reliable fixation.

Connecting fog lights: diagram and nuances

The electrical part is the most critical stage. On ŠKODA Rapid 2021 there are two connection options:

  1. Standard wiring — if your car is equipped with connectors for PTF (even without the headlights themselves). In this case, it is enough to connect the headlights to the existing connectors and activate the function via VCDS or on-board computer.
  2. Full wiring - if there is no standard wiring. You will need to run cables from the fuse box, install a relay and a fuse.

Let's consider the second option in more detail. You will need the following connection diagram:


[Battery] → [Fuse 15A] → [Relay (pin 30)]

[Relay (pin 87)] → [PTF (left/right)]

[Relay (pin 85)] → [Ground]

[Relay (pin 86)] → [PTF power button] → [Plus from dimensions or ignition]

Where can I get food?

  • 🔋 Plus: from the fuse S16 (side lights) or S30 (ignition) in the fuse box (located under the steering wheel).
  • 🔋 Weight: to the nearest point on the body (for example, a bumper mounting bolt).
  • 🔋 Management: from the PTF button (if it is not there, you can connect it to a free key on the panel or install a separate switch).
⚠️ Attention: If you connect PTF to CAN bus (for example, through a button on the panel), be sure to use resistors (220–470 ohms) to simulate the load. Otherwise, the on-board computer may display an error Bulb Failure (lamp malfunction).

Before soldering connections, check them with a short circuit tester. Even a small spark during connection can damage the lighting control unit (BCM).

PTF activation via diagnostic connector (VCDS/ODBEleven)

After mechanical installation and connection it is necessary activate fog lights in the car's electronic system. Without this, they will not turn on from the button, even if the wiring is connected correctly. To do this, use diagnostic adapters:

  • 🔌 VCDS (VAG-COM) — professional solution for group cars VAG.
  • 🔌 OBDEleven - a more affordable option (about 3,000 rubles), works via a smartphone.

Instructions for OBDEleven:

  1. Connect the adapter to the diagnostic connector (located under the steering wheel, to the left of the pedals).
  2. Launch the application and select a model ŠKODA Rapid (body NH3 for 2021).
  3. Go to section Central Electrical Module (BCM)Adaptation.
  4. Find the parameter Leuchte23NL LB45-Fog_Light_Front_Left (left PTF) and Leuchte24NL RB3-Fog_Light_Front_Right (right PTF).
  5. Set value active for both parameters.
  6. Save the changes and restart the on-board computer (turn off/on the ignition).

If the PTFs do not work after activation, check:

  • 🔍 Correct connection of wires (especially ground).
  • 🔍 Presence of voltage at the headlight contacts (with a multimeter).
  • 🔍 Lamp compatibility (for example, LED PTFs may require canbus resistors).
What should I do if, after activation, the “Lamp is faulty” error appears?

This error (Bulb Failure) occurs if the on-board computer does not detect the load from the lamps. Solutions:

1. Install resistors (220 Ohm, 10 W) in parallel with each headlight.

2. Check if your software version supports Rapid the type of lamp used (for example, LED may not be recognized).

3. Update the firmware BCM through an official dealer (it is not recommended to do it on your own!).

Adjusting the angle of light and legalizing PTF

After installation you need adjust PTF light beam so as not to blind oncoming drivers. According to GOST R 41.48-2004, fog lights must:

  • 📜 Light the road at a distance of at least 30 meters.
  • 📜 Have a clear upper limit of the light spot (no higher than 10 cm from the level of the headlights at a distance of 10 m).
  • 📜 Be directed slightly to the sides (dispersion angle no more than 60°).

To adjust:

  1. Place the car on a flat area 5 meters from the wall.
  2. Apply markings on the wall: a horizontal line at the level of the centers of the headlights and vertical lines corresponding to their axes.
  3. Turn on the PTF and adjust the screws on the headlight housing so that the upper limit of the light spot is 5–10 cm below the horizontal line.

Legalization of PTF in Russia requires:

  • 📋 Availability of a certificate of conformity (marking ECE R19 on the headlight).
  • 📋 Proper installation (no higher than 400 mm from the road, no further than 400 mm from the side marker).
  • 📋 Connections via a standard button (it is illegal to use a separate switch!).
⚠️ Attention: Using PTF without a certificate or in violation of installation rules may result in a fine. Art. 12.5 Code of Administrative Offenses (500 rub.). In addition, in the event of an accident, this may be regarded as a violation of the vehicle operating rules.

Common mistakes and how to avoid them

Even experienced car owners make mistakes when installing PTF on ŠKODA Rapid. Here are the most common:

Error Consequences How to avoid
Incorrect connection polarity Fuse blown or damaged BCM Check with a tester before final assembly
Using too powerful lamps (more than 60W) Bumper plastic melting, wiring overheating Choose lamps with a power no higher than 55W
Lack of sealing of fastening points Moisture getting inside the headlight, contact corrosion Use silicone sealant
Incorrect light angle setting Blinding oncoming drivers, fines Adjust according to GOST on a specialized stand

Another common problem is PTF flickering at work. This happens due to:

  • 💡 Poor contact in connectors (check all connections).
  • 💡 Insufficient relay power (replace with 30–40A).
  • 💡 Poor ground (clean the place where the wire is attached to the body).

If, after installing the PTF, the dimensions or low beams stop working, most likely you have mixed up the wires in the fuse box. Immediately disconnect the battery and check the connection diagram!

FAQ: Frequently asked questions about installing PTF on ŠKODA Rapid 2021

Is it possible to install PTF on Rapid without removing the bumper?

Technically possible, but extremely inconvenient. Without removing the bumper, you will not be able to properly cut out the seats and attach the headlights. In addition, there is a high risk of damaging the plastic or wiring.

Which lamps are better to choose for PTF: halogen, xenon or LED?

For ŠKODA Rapid 2021 the best option is halogen lamps (for example, OSRAM Night Breaker). They are certified, do not require modifications and provide good visibility. Xenon in PTF prohibited GOST, and LED may require resistors and adjustment of the light angle.

Is it necessary to program the on-board computer after installing the PTF?

Yes, if your Rapid not equipped with standard wiring for PTF. Via VCDS or OBDEleven it is necessary to activate the function in the block BCM. Without this, the headlights will not turn on from the button on the panel.

Is it possible to connect PTF to a light sensor?

Technically yes, but this illegally. According to traffic regulations, fog lights can only be used when there is insufficient visibility (fog, rain, snowfall) and not combined with low/high beam at night. Automatic activation will lead to violation of the rules.

What should I do if, after installing the PTF, the license plate illumination stops working?

Most likely, you touched the backlight wiring when laying the PTF cables. Check the fuse S28 (10A) in the fuse box and the integrity of the wires near the trunk.
